Memcached replace 命令用于替换已存在的 key(键) 的 value(数据值)。
如果 key 不存在,则替换失败,并且您将获得响应 NOT_STORED。
语法:
replace 命令的基本语法格式如下:
replace key flags exptime bytes [noreply] value
Memcached replace 命令用于替换已存在的 key(键) 的 value(数据值)。
如果 key 不存在,则替换失败,并且您将获得响应 NOT_STORED。
replace 命令的基本语法格式如下:
replace key flags exptime bytes [noreply] value
相关推荐
本文将详细介绍Memcached的一些常用命令及其使用说明。 一、存储命令 1. `set key flags exptime bytes` `set`命令是最常用的,用于存储或更新键值对。如果键已经存在,它会更新该键的值。`flags`允许客户端附加...
以下是一些常见的Memcached管理命令及其用途: 1. **基本操作**: - `set key length expire flags value`:设置键值对,`length` 是值的长度,`expire` 是过期时间,`flags` 是可选的标识位。 - `get key`:获取...
一、存储命令 存储命令的格式: <command> <key> <flags> <exptime> <bytes> 参数说明如下: set/add/replace 查找关键字 客户机使用它存储关于键值对的额外信息 ...这个set的命令在memcached中的使用
**知识点详解:memcached的基本命令与管理** Memcached是一款高性能的分布式内存对象缓存系统,通过减轻数据库负载来加速动态Web应用,提升网站访问速度。本文将深入解析memcached的基本命令,涵盖其安装、配置、...
- **replace命令**:用于更新一个已存在的键值对。 - **get命令**:用于从缓存中获取一个键的值。 - **delete命令**:用于从缓存中移除一个键值对。 通过这些命令,Memcached能够有效地对缓存数据进行管理。例如,...
1. **存储命令**:`set`、`add`、`replace`、`append`、`prepend`,用于指示服务器存储特定键标识的数据。客户端发送命令后跟数据块,等待服务器返回确认结果。 2. **读取命令**:`get`、`bget`、`gets`,用于请求...
其中,set命令用于存储数据,get命令用于检索数据,add命令用于在键不存在时添加数据,replace命令则是在键存在时替换数据,而delete命令用于删除数据。 #### 1.7 数据存储有哪些选项? Memcached支持多种数据存储...
除了上述命令外,还有一些其他命令用于管理Memcached。 **8.14 UDP协议** Memcached也支持UDP协议,用于降低延迟和减轻TCP连接建立的开销。 #### 六、参考资源与FAQ **9. 参考资料** - 官方网站:...
Memcached 的存储命令主要有 set、add 和 replace 三种,分别用于将数据存储到 Memcached 中。 6. 读取命令 Memcached 的读取命令主要有 get 和 gets 两种,分别用于从 Memcached 中读取数据。 7. 删除命令 ...
例如,使用`set`命令设置键值对,`get`命令获取键值,`add`、`replace`和`append`命令分别用于新增、替换和追加数据,`delete`命令用于删除键值,`stats`查看系统状态,`flush_all`清空所有缓存,最后使用`quit`退出...
首先是安装运行memcached服务器,我们将memcached-1.2.1-win32.zip解压后,进入其目录,然后运行如下命令: c:>memcached.exe -d install c:>memcached.exe -l 127.0.0.1 -m 32 -d start 第一行是安装memcached成为...
Memcached 提供了多种 stats 命令来查看缓存系统的状态。 1. `stats items` 命令:查看每个 slab 中存储的 item 的详细信息,例如: ``` stats items STAT items:1:number 2 STAT items:1:age 4614 STAT items:1:...
- **下载与编译**:可以通过官方站点下载最新版本的Memcached源码包,然后使用`./configure`和`make`命令完成编译。 - **自动化安装**:对于Ubuntu系统,可以直接使用包管理器(如`apt-get`)进行安装。 ##### 配置...
- 可以通过 Telnet 连接到 Memcached 服务器,并手动执行命令进行测试。 #### 九、安全性 1. **内网访问:** - 通常建议 Memcached 仅在内网环境中运行,以避免外部访问带来的安全风险。 2. **设置防火墙:** ...